Spreadsheet migration workflow
Use ATZ CRM import planning to turn candidate lists, client sheets, notes, tags, and manual follow-ups into searchable records and next actions.
Review Excel, CSV, or Google Sheets structure, row counts, columns, tabs, CV links, notes, and ownership fields.
Separate candidates, companies, contacts, jobs, notes, tags, and follow-ups from stale rows and columns that should be cleaned.
Translate spreadsheet columns into ATZ CRM candidate, client, contact, job, note, source, owner, and tag fields.
Check sample candidates, client contacts, notes, owners, tags, required fields, and duplicate rules before full import.
Plan final file cleanup, capture new spreadsheet updates, and confirm what changed between sample import and go-live.
Have recruiters inspect imported records, search, tags, owners, follow-ups, and first pipeline views before daily use.

A useful spreadsheet migration plan starts with the real files your team uses: candidates, clients, notes, tags, owners, statuses, and follow-ups.
Walk through the workflowReview names, emails, phones, skills, CV links, sources, notes, tags, and owner columns.
Prepare companies, hiring contacts, roles, account notes, follow-up dates, and relationship fields.
Standardize headers, required fields, phone and email formats, source values, tags, statuses, and notes.
Decide how to handle duplicate candidates, duplicate contacts, old rows, merged tabs, and missing owners.
Turn imported records into follow-ups, candidate lists, client tasks, jobs, and pipeline views.
Assign owners to inspect imported candidates, contacts, notes, tags, and search results before final import.
ATZ CRM supports ATS + CRM migration planning, import, validation, and recruiting workflow setup. Your team remains responsible for data review, privacy decisions, legal guidance, communication permissions, and final approval before the new workspace becomes the system of record.

FAQ
ATZ CRM supports structured import planning for candidate and client data from files such as Excel or CSV. Scope depends on file quality, columns, required fields, duplicate rules, and approved mapping.
Prepare candidate names, contact details, skills, sources, notes, owners, tags, CV links, client companies, hiring contacts, roles, and follow-up columns where available.
Yes. Standardize headers, remove duplicates, separate mixed notes, confirm required fields, review stale rows, and decide owner and tag rules before final import.
They can be reviewed for structured import when the files contain usable company, contact, email, phone, owner, note, and relationship fields.
Focused clean files may fit self-import. Multiple messy files, attachments, mixed tabs, unclear relationships, or large record sets usually need a more guided migration plan.
